Web1 de jun. de 2012 · Hieroglyphics, in Greek, which means 'sacred carvings,' was initially used in ancient Egyptian times. Instead of using letters and words, as we do today, they used pictures of common objects that would portray what they wanted to say. In some cases, the drawings would stand for a phonetic sound, just like our letters are used today. WebThe London Cleopatra’s Needle is one of a pair with the New York one. WebThe name Cleopatra's Needles derives from the French name, "Les aiguilles de Cléopâtre", when they stood in Alexandria.. The earliest known post-classical reference to the obelisks was by the Cairo-based traveller Abd al-Latif al-Baghdadi in c.1200 CE, who according to E. A. Wallis Budge described them as "Cleopatra's big needles". At this point, both obelisks …
